Senior Class President and winner of the Christian Doetrine Mecial in the Class of '26 CLARE O'HARE Commencement Vision JUNE 15, 1926 White waves of tulle and souls as White And misty wreaths of floating laces, And notes of songs and gleams of light And tender blooms of flowerflike faces, And brave prophetic thoughts and dreams And hopes of grand and high endeavor, And glow of golden faith that seems To light the future's way forever. Oh, the dust is on the highway and the din is in the town, But I know a little byway on a purple hill and brown A singing sunftrail lifting and curving to the sky, You will hear soft leaffhail drifting as you go rambling by, And you will laugh at sorrow and grasp the joy that teems And come again tomorrow to that little trail of dreams. l65l

We are older now, my companions. Long ago we left our playing in childhood's garden and turned the bend of the road to our school days. One day a party of five tiny travelers came to the Grove. There were two little cousins, shy and trembling, who called each other Ditty and Minion , a pudgy little blonde with great blue eyes whom we addressed as Tooty , a smiling, loving Julia , who felt quite safe bef cause she was with big sister Mary , and a chubby little youngster who never worried and ever laughed, one Gertrude , and a dear little dark haired Peggy . At the big door a gentle dark robed lady wearing a dear little black cap received us kindly. Later this good lady worried weary hours away lest we should not safely pass the brambles of big spelling words and multiplication tables . But after a while, the path seemed straighter, our m's looked more like 'Lm's and only such brambles as automobile pricked our tender feet. Weeks passed and we plodded steadily along our way. Then it was that we perceived in the distance a beautiful tree with the greenest of green branches lifted to the sky. For days, our eyes lovingly sought it on the misty blue horizong for days, we climbed the hill of Little Sacrifice that led to it. Then, at last, we came upon it and clad in the spotless white of purity embraced the Tree of Life in First Communion. Then, when we crossed to the third grade, another little traveler joined us,ea little girl with long black curls who was known as Elsie . We passed rather swiftly along the road.
